On 07/14/2026, Licensing Program Analyst (LPA) Shakaricka Hughes arrived unannounced to this facility to conduct a complaint visit. LPA met with caregiver Ateliate and explained the purpose of the visit. The purpose of this visit is to deliver complaint findings for the allegations above. The current census is 6.

Allegation: The facility allowed excluded individuals to work in the facility.
It was alleged that the facility allowed excluded individuals to work in the facility. This investigation consisted of interviews with facility staff, residents in care and records review. On 2/19/2026 LPA Tamayo conducted a visit to the facility and spoke with one (1) facility staff who stated they have not seen excluded individuals E1 and E2 present inside of the facility. Interview with six (6) residents in care indicated that they have never seen the excluded individuals inside of the facility. LPA Hughes conducted a follow-up visit to the facility on 07/14/2026 and did not observe the excluded individuals working inside of the facility.

LPA checked LIC 500 Personnel Report, and Guardian Rosters and did not observe excluded individuals (E1) and (E2) on the reports. There is not enough information or evidence present to corroborate the allegation, therefore the allegation is unsubstantiated.

Allegation: Staff are forging resident documents.
It was alleged that staff are forging resident documents. This investigation consisted of records review. On 06/26/2026 LPA Hughes conducted a visit to the facility and collected resident LIC 602 Physician’s Reports for 5 residents in care. LPA Hughes reviewed the records and verified that 4 out of 5 LIC 602 Physician’s Reports contained physician signatures. On 07/10/2026, LPA contacted the physician’s offices and confirmed that the signatures on the LIC 602 forms were authentic and consistent with the records maintained by the physicians. There is not enough evidence to corroborate that the facility forged or falsified documents. Therefore, this allegation is unsubstantiated.


The investigation revealed the preponderance of evidence standards have not been met; therefore, the above allegations are found to be UNSUBSTANTIATED. A finding that the complaint allegations are UNSUBSTANTIATED means that although the allegations may have happened or are valid, there is not a preponderance of the evidence to prove that the alleged violations occurred.

On 07/14/2026, Licensing Program Analyst (LPA) Shakaricka Hughes arrived unannounced to this facility to conduct a complaint visit. LPA met with caregiver Ateliate and explained the purpose of the visit. The purpose of this visit is to deliver complaint findings for the allegation above. The current census is 6.

Allegation: The Administrator is not present at the facility for a sufficient amount of time.
It was alleged that the administrator is not present at the facility for a sufficient amount of time. This investigation consisted of interviews with facility staff, residents, and records review. On 2/19/2026 LPA Tamayo conducted a visit to the facility and spoke with facility staff (S2) who stated that the facility administrator is present in the facility a few times per week. Interview with 4 out of 5 residents indicated that while they were aware of the administrator they reported the administrator was present only occasionally and was not frequently observed at the facility.

On 06/26/2026, LPA Hughes conducted a follow-up visit and requested updated LIC 500 Personnel Reports to verify the administrator’s presence. Review of LIC 500 Personnel Reports dated 12/31/2025 through 04/08/2026 reflected a change in facility administrators effective 04/08/2026. During an interview, the facility administrator stated they were unaware they had been designated as the facility administrator until 04/17/2026. However, the records reviewed were not consistent with observations made during the investigation or statements obtained from residents regarding the administrator’s presence at the facility. This was observed not in compliance with Title 22 regulation 87405(a), as the facility did not ensure facility administrator presence in the facility for a sufficient amount of time to effectively manage the facility and carry out duties as required by regulation.

Based on the information gathered through this visit, the administrator is not fulfilling administrator duties.
A civil penalty of $1000 is being issued today for a repeat violation of Section 87405(a) by not ensuring there is an administrator applicable to conduct administrator duties at the facility.


As a result, this allegation is SUBSTANTIATED. A finding that the complaint is substantiated means that the allegations are valid because the preponderance of the evidence standard has been met. 87405 Administrator - Qualifications and Duties (a) All facilities shall have a qualified and currently certified administrator. The licensee and the administrator may be one and the same person. The administrator shall have sufficient freedom from other responsibilities and shall be on the premises a sufficient number of hours to permit adequate attention to the management and administration of the facility as specified in this section. When the administrator is not in the facility, there shall be coverage by a designated substitute who shall have qualifications adequate to be responsible and accountable for management and administration of the facility as specified in this section. The Department may require that the administrator devote additional hours in the facility to fulfill his/her responsibilities when the need for such additional hours is substantiated by written documentation.
